WHAT YOU’LL WORK ON
As a key member of the Jordan North America Merchandising Leadership team, you will bring a long-term lifestyle footwear and apparel vision to life via Consumer-led Product Plans and Assortment strategies. You will lead your team through the key moments of line planning, merchandising assortment review, and Geo merchandising handover to Sales. You will maintain direct feedback loops with the Geo Marketplace and Nike Direct Merchandising and Global Merchandising leaders to ensure Geo input is incorporated at each key moment.
YOUR K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ES INCLUDE:
Line Planning
- Influence Global on future line planning, delivering specific Geo consumer needs.
- Builds & delivers FW and AP seasonal line plans (incorporating franchise & classification excellence, pricing and tiering, Global marketplace capacity, and financial health), leveraging an Assortment Framework.
- Drives the Integration of FW, APP, and ACC line plans to create head-to-toe x-Sport line plans.
Assortment Creation
- Ensures assortment strategy is comprised of an end-in-mind Must-Buy List (minimum viable) and delivers Lead, Play, Adopt, and Access assortments, including Concepts and key looks.
- Aligns with other Field of Play merchandising leaders on x-consumer topics and strategies and x-Field of Play
- Thinks End-in-mind, strategically creating marketplace distinction leveraging Lead/Play/adopt frameworks and account mapping.
Team Leadership
- Inspires excellence through partnership and collaboration, managing and leading through change.
- Grows and develops talent within the Merchandising function.
